Plot Overview
The story follows Kaito, a seemingly average high school student who discovers a mysterious journal filled with symbols he cannot decipher. Once Kaito opens the journal, he is thrust into a labyrinthine maze known as the “Hellscape,” where he must face his deepest fears to survive. As he navigates the ever‑shifting corridors, Kaito learns that every choice echoes loudly in the “Hell” realm, producing consequences that ripple back into the real world.

Main Characters
Below are the core personalities that drive “Bb Hell Manga” forward:
- Kaito – Protagonist; courageous yet hesitant, he grows through adversity.
- Yuna – Mysterious guide with ambiguous motives, her past gradually revealed.
- Rei – Kaito’s best friend, offers technology and comic relief.
- Rao – Antagonist who manipulates the Hellscape rules.
The dynamic between these characters forms the emotional heart of the manga, creating conflict that is never resolved in a tidy way but leaves room for speculation.
